Meaning and Origin
Jerrilyn, a name of American origin, is a delightful variant of Geralyn. Its roots lie in the United States, where it has been lovingly bestowed upon girls for generations. Pronunciation and Spelling
Jerrilyn is pronounced "JERR-uh-lin." The name is spelled phonetically, so there's little room for mispronunciation. However, some may be tempted to pronounce the "ly" as "lie," but this is incorrect.

Nickname Choices
Jerrilyn lends itself to several charming nicknames, including Jerri, Lynn, or Lyn. These nicknames provide a sense of familiarity and intimacy, making the name feel even more personal and endearing.

Variation and Similar Names
Variations of Jerrilyn include Jerilyn, Gerrilyn, and Jerralyn. These variations offer a slightly different feel while retaining the name's core essence. Similar names include Cheryl, Geraldine, and Carolyn, which share a similar sound and style.
